According to an official announcement from Tottenham Hotspur, Porro returned to the Tottenham Hotspur training base on Thursday morning local time and received a World Cup champion-level welcome.

The Spanish international is back with the team for pre-season training for the first time after winning the 2026 World Cup this summer.
In this tournament, Porro started 5 of 7 matches for Spain, including all knockout rounds. He helped Spain eliminate Austria, Portugal, Belgium, and France, and defeated Argentina in the final on July 19.
The full-back also scored his first two international goals in the tournament held in the United States, Canada, and Mexico, first scoring against Austria, and then scoring a brilliant goal against France in the semi-finals.
Now, 26-year-old Porro is a world champion. This is also the fourth player in the club's history to lift the World Cup trophy while registered with Tottenham Hotspur. Teammates, coaching staff, and players and staff lined up to welcome him back to the Tottenham Hotspur training base.
